Barry Guy, born in London in 1947, is a pioneering figure in the world of contemporary music, renowned for his innovative work as a double bass player and composer. His musical journey spans a wide spectrum of genres, including free jazz, avant-garde, early music, and improvisation. Guy's artistic versatility is evident in his collaborations with various orchestras across the UK and Europe, as well as his role as the founder and artistic director of the London Jazz Composers Orchestra. His compositions and performances are marked by a deep creative diversity, making him a standout figure in both jazz improvisation and classical chamber and orchestral settings. Currently based in Switzerland, Guy continues to push the boundaries of musical expression, captivating audiences with his unique and dynamic approach to music.
